Crypto Market Surges Post-Halving, Igniting Optimism and Concerns
As the trading session closed on Monday, the cryptocurrency market soared, propelled by a renewed surge in Bitcoin. The leading cryptocurrency had briefly touched $67,000, alleviating fears of a steeper correction. This recent upturn followed the highly anticipated halving event over the weekend, which saw Bitcoin's new supply issuance slashed by half. Consequently, Bitcoin has gained over 3% in the past 24 hours, trading at approximately $66,500. Ethereum, although trailing slightly, experienced a modest 1.5% increase, reaching $3,200.
This bullish trend extended across the board, with a staggering 171 out of nearly 10,000 cryptocurrencies listed on CoinMarketCap recording gains. The CoinDesk 20 Index (CDI), which encompasses leading cryptocurrencies, also surged by over 3%, largely influenced by a 15% jump in Near Protocol's native token, NEAR. The positive sentiment radiated into stocks focused on digital assets, with Coinbase (COIN) and MicroStrategy (MSTR) witnessing gains of 7% and 12%, respectively.
Publicly traded mining companies also shared in the enthusiasm. Riot Platforms (RIOT) and Hut 8 Mining Corp (HUT) experienced increases between 15% and 20%, while Marathon Digital (MARA) climbed by 6%. The catalyst for this fervor was a surge in transaction fees, a critical revenue stream for these companies, hinting at potentially improved financial prospects.
However, not all industry professionals are convinced by the buoyant market. Markus Thielen, founder of 10x Research, expressed skepticism in a recent interview with CoinDesk TV, arguing that Bitcoin's halving does not necessarily signal a bullish trend. He anticipates a fragile market in the coming months, potentially leading to a deeper decline. Thielen's concerns stem from the possibility that miners may sell around $5 billion worth of Bitcoin to sustain operations after their revenues were halved.
Thielen's views resonate with historical data on Bitcoin's price movements post-halving. Traditionally, Bitcoin has experienced a significant rise 50-100 days after the event. Additionally, crypto hedge fund QCP Capital recently highlighted this pattern, suggesting that bullish investors may soon become more aggressive in their positions.
Funding rates, particularly for leveraged positions in derivatives trading, add another layer of complexity to the market dynamics. These rates have cooled considerably, with some even falling into steep negative territory, especially for less mainstream cryptocurrencies. This situation sets the stage for a potential rapid rebound if investor appetite for risk returns.
Emerging Trends and Layer 2 Solutions
The Bitcoin halving event also marked the beginning of "Epoch V," which introduced Runes, a new protocol for creating meme coins on the Bitcoin network. This launch, combined with the halving, has spurred the creation of hundreds of tokens, resulting in skyrocketing transaction fees. The average cost has exceeded $70, a significant leap from previous levels.
This surge in transaction fees on April 20, peaking at $128, could motivate users to migrate to alternative solutions like the Lightning Network or side chains such as Fedimint and Ark. Bitcoin Core developer Ava Chow believes that high fee environments will drive the community to explore these layer-2 solutions more actively.
A recent report by Messari supports Chow's predictions, emphasizing the need for layer-2 solutions as Bitcoin evolves from digital gold to a broader platform for development. This transformation has partly been spurred by the Ordinals protocol, which allows data storage on Bitcoin's smallest units, satoshis, leading to a surge in transactions and NFT-like inscriptions.
Furthermore, tokens associated with Bitcoin's layer-2 solutions have performed remarkably well. Post-halving, tokens like Elastos' ELA and SatoshiVM's SAVM have witnessed substantial gains, highlighting the market's growing focus on these secondary platforms.
However, the surge in interest and activity on these layer-2 platforms poses a new challenge: accessibility. High transaction fees could potentially exclude users with smaller balances from utilizing non-custodial services like the Lightning Network. As Chow points out, each layer-2 solution still requires an on-chain transaction to function, exacerbating the issue.
Despite these hurdles, solutions are emerging, such as custodial Lightning services that aim to mitigate transaction costs, ensuring that new users can access the Bitcoin market even in high-fee environments.
